Constantinos Kyriakides MBChB, MD, FRCS, FRCSEd, FRCS(Gen)
Consultant Vascular and Endovascular Surgeon
Barts and The London NHS Trust
Mr Constantinos (Costas) Kyriakides is a Fellow of The Royal College of Surgeons of England and The Royal College of Surgeons of Edinburgh. He is also a Member of The Vascular Society of Great Britain and Ireland, The European Society of Vascular Surgery and The Association of Surgeons of Great Britain and Ireland.
Training
He was trained at Manchester Medical School from where he qualified in 1991. He received his post-graduate training at Manchester, Brigham and Women's Hospital and Harvard Medical School and St Mary's Hospital London. In 2003 he was appointed Consultant Surgeon at St Bartholomew's and The Royal London Hospitals. He runs a busy clinical practice and performs day surgery including endovenous laser ablation therapy (EVLT) for varicose veins at St Bartholomew's Hospital and all major arterial work at The Royal London Hospital.
Fields of Expertise
The diagnosis and management of vascular disease with particular emphasis in the use of new technologies for minimally invasive, endovascular, laser and open vascular surgery for:
varicose vein disease, venous flairs and leg ulcers
carotid disease and stroke
aortic (abdominal and thoracic) aneurysms & dissections
